15th OMRS bioenvironmental samples and screens water on JBPHH
Airman 1st Class Sydni Breitenbach and Senior Airman Christina Burks, 15th Operational Medical Readiness Squadron bioenvironmental engineering journeymen, perform a pH test of a water sample taken from a Potable Water Module at the Hale Aina Dining Facility at Joint Base Pearl Harbor-Hickam, Hawaii, Dec. 10, 2021. The bioenvironmental team conducted pH tests, free chlorine tests and volatile organic compound screenings at several different Air Force sites on JBPHH to support the Navy’s sampling effort and plans to continue to test 17 various sites.
